Understanding the consultant applications advisory committee form
The Consultant Applications Advisory Committee Form is a structured document used in the recruitment process of consultants across various sectors. It serves as a critical tool for the advisory committee to evaluate applications systematically, ensuring a transparent and equitable selection process. The primary purpose of the form is to collect essential information about candidates, including their qualifications, experience, and skills, allowing the committee to make informed decisions on consultant appointments.
This form holds significant importance in the consultant application process as it ensures that all necessary data is captured in a uniform manner, streamlining evaluations and facilitating discussions within the recruitment committees. These committees typically comprise professionals with diverse expertise relevant to the specific consultancy roles, fostering balanced assessments based on shared criteria.

Best practices for consultant applications
To enhance the strength of your application, it's advisable to adopt certain best practices. Preparing supplementary materials like your CV and cover letter is vital as they provide additional context to your application. Make sure these documents are tailored to match the consultancy role you seek.
Networking and securing references can also bolster your application, as recommendations from previous employers or colleagues add considerable weight to your candidacy. Following up after your application submission demonstrates your eagerness and professional demeanor.
